Що таке рекурсія у мові Сі?

Рекурсія виклик функції з неї ж, безпосередньо (проста рекурсія) або через інші функції (складна або непряма рекурсія)наприклад, функція A викликає функцію B, а функція B — функцію A.

Рекурсіявизначення, опис, зображення будь-якого об'єкта або процесу всередині цього об'єкта або процесу, тобто ситуація, коли об'єкт є частиною самого себе.

Рекурсивні функції – це спосіб реалізації рівняння мовою програмування Сі. Рекурсивна функція викликається з переданим їй аргументом, скажімо, n, пам'ять у стеку виділяється як локальним змінним, і функцій. Усі операції, що є у функції, виконуються з використанням цієї пам'яті.

Рекурсія досить поширене явище, яке зустрічається у галузях науки, а й у повсякденному житті. Наприклад, ефект Дросте, трикутник Серпінського і т. д. Один із варіантів побачити рекурсію – це навести Web-камеру на екран монітора комп'ютера, звичайно, попередньо ввімкнувши.